Source Language: Old French
Etymology
>fame "woman, wife", ultimately from Latin fēmina
Notes
Compare French and Jèrriais Norman femme, Bourbonnais-Berrichon fonne, Bourguignon fanne, Champenois and Picard fanme, Gallo fame, Lorrain fomme and Walloon feme
